Summary of the problem (If there are multiple problems or use cases, prioritize them)
This MVP would be first step in improving service landing page.
Main goal is to introduce more actionable troubleshooting workflows and leverage more data points about the service performance.
User stories
- As service owner, I would like to see key details about my service like version, framework, runtime, platform or cloud to validate current state of the service.
- As App Ops, I need to have visibility into timeline of anomalies, alerts and change events correlated to the service KPIs to better identify and isolate issues.
- As App Ops, I need to understand impact of downstream services and backends onto the service in question in order to troubleshoot isolate problem root cause and increase MTTR.
- As App Ops, I need to have visibility into how service is performing across its infrastructure in order to isolate issues related to specific instances, geos, deployments, etc.
List known (technical) restrictions and requirements
- Able to scale to different time-frames from 15 minutes to multiple weeks.
- Scalable to list multiple dependencies (10+).
- Scalable to list multiple service instances (10 to 100s).
If in doubt, don’t hesitate to reach out to the #observability-design Slack channel.
Design issue: https://www.figma.com/proto/WkQsIVDmiYuHkvcXbzYBtg/268-%2F-Service-landing-page?node-id=513%3A2599&viewport=2040%2C-1389%2C0.5&scaling=min-zoom
Summary of the problem (If there are multiple problems or use cases, prioritize them)
This MVP would be first step in improving service landing page.
Main goal is to introduce more actionable troubleshooting workflows and leverage more data points about the service performance.
User stories
List known (technical) restrictions and requirements
If in doubt, don’t hesitate to reach out to the
#observability-designSlack channel.Design issue: https://www.figma.com/proto/WkQsIVDmiYuHkvcXbzYBtg/268-%2F-Service-landing-page?node-id=513%3A2599&viewport=2040%2C-1389%2C0.5&scaling=min-zoom